Key Materials Contributing to Durability in Kitchen Equipment

Durability in commercial kitchen equipment largely depends on the materials used. One key material is stainless steel. It's known for its resistance to corrosion and stains. This makes it an ideal choice for kitchen surfaces and appliances. Stainless steel can withstand heavy use and frequent cleaning. However, not all stainless steel is created equal. Lower quality grades may not offer the same longevity.

Aluminum is another vital material. It’s lightweight and offers excellent thermal conductivity. This makes it popular for cookware and pans. However, aluminum can be prone to scratching. Chefs should consider using anodized aluminum for added strength. It provides a harder surface and reduces wear over time.

Lastly, advanced composite materials are emerging. These materials combine strength with reduced weight. They can endure extreme temperatures and harsh conditions. Still, their long-term performance remains an area for further exploration. Innovations in material science continue to evolve, making it an exciting field to watch.

Design Features That Promote Resilience in Kitchen Equipment

In 2026, the durability of commercial kitchen equipment focuses on innovative design features. Materials play a crucial role. Stainless steel remains popular for its resistance to corrosion and wear. Many manufacturers are now exploring advanced composites that offer lightweight yet sturdy alternatives. These materials can withstand heavy usage and are often easier to clean.

Another essential design feature is modularity. Equipment that can be easily disassembled allows for repairs and upgrades without the need for full replacements. Some kitchens have embraced this approach, reducing downtime and maintenance costs. Ergonomics also matter. Equipment designed with user comfort in mind can prevent injuries and enhance workflow.

Lastly, the concept of sustainability cannot be overlooked. Equipment designed for energy efficiency promotes long-term savings while minimizing environmental impact. This notion challenges traditional practices. It also requires a shift in thinking from simply purchasing to investing in long-lasting solutions. Balancing resilience with functionality remains a continuous journey for designers and operators alike.

Maintenance Practices That Extend the Life of Commercial Kitchens

In 2026, the durability of commercial kitchen equipment hinges greatly on proper maintenance practices. Regular cleaning, inspection, and timely repairs can prevent small issues from escalating. Industry reports indicate that kitchens adhering to a routine maintenance schedule can extend equipment life by up to 20%. Investing in preventive measures can significantly reduce the frequency of costly replacements.

Tips: Implement a daily cleaning checklist. This ensures all surfaces are sanitized. Use appropriate cleaning agents for metal and non-metal parts. Regularly check for wear and tear. Create a quarterly inspection schedule for high-usage equipment. It’s easy to overlook small damages, but addressing them promptly can save time and money.

Employee training is equally critical. Skilled staff can identify minor issues before they develop. Observing operating protocols can minimize unnecessary strain on equipment. Data suggests that improperly trained staff can contribute to 30% of equipment malfunctions. Investing in training safeguards your equipment. Small adjustments can lead to big savings. Well-maintained kitchens are not just efficient; they also foster a safe working environment.
